Marriage is a lifetime contract for some, and choosing a partner should always be done with extreme care weighing the advantages and disadvantages of your spouse.

Some of the those things to consider when choosing a partner are love, financial stability, respect and so on. Most time, your potential partner may not possess all these qualities and the dilemma of which should come first is put to your face.

Below is a chat between Jennifer and her friend who's considering to choose a partner between Kachi and Daniel.

Kachi, from the chat seems to be the love of her life but he's not financially okay while Daniel is financially okay but she doesn't really love him.

The confusion arises as both of them proposed to her and she's not sure who she should accept and who she should reject.

This made her seek advice from her friend, Jennifer and she advised her to go with Daniel because love alone can not maintain a relationship as money is also very important. She continued that sooner or later, she would come to love Daniel as he is someone who respects her so much.

Although, the lady said Kachi has a prospect of being rich but she asked her not to take such risk in a relationship.
